So, how does it work? Well, CBD, or cannabidiol, interacts with the endocannabinoid system in dogs (and humans, for that matter!). This system plays a role in regulating various bodily functions, including mood, sleep, and appetite. In the case of separation anxiety, CBD can help to calm the nervous system and reduce feelings of stress and fear. There are various forms available, like CBD oil that can be added to food, chewable treats, and even topical balms. The key is to find the right dosage and delivery method for your individual dog.

Want to try CBD for your dog's separation anxiety? Start small. Consult with your veterinarian to discuss the best dosage and potential interactions with any medications your dog is already taking. Choose a reputable brand that provides third-party lab testing to ensure the product's purity and potency. Begin with a low dose and gradually increase it until you see the desired effect. Remember, every dog is different, so patience is key! Observe your dog closely for any changes in behavior or side effects.
